The Nigerian military and US Africa Command have intensified coordinated airstrikes on the Islamic State's West Africa Province (ISWAP) in Borno, northeastern Nigeria, as part of an ongoing effort to combat the terrorist group. The operations are aimed at weakening ISWAP's presence in the region. The collaboration between Nigerian and US forces marks a significant escalation in the fight against terrorism in the area.
